Chapter 5 BXM Card Sets: T3/E3, 155, and 622
BXM Capabilities
• For MFJ firmware and above, channel statistics level 0 is no longer supported for BXM-155-4,
BXM-155-8, BXM-622, BXM-622-2, BXM-T3-12, BXM-T3-8, BXM-E3-8, and BXM-E3-12
models. However, it is still supported for all the other models (BXM-155-8DX, BXM-155-8D,
BXM-155-4DX, BXM-155-4D, BXM-622-2DX, BXM-622-2D, BXM-622-DX, BXM-T3-12EX,
BXM-T3-12E, BXM-T3-8E, BXM-E3-12EX, BXM-E3-12E, and BXM-E3-8E).
• ATM cell structure and format per ATM Forum UNI v3.1.
• Loopback support.
• 1:1 card redundancy using Y-cable configuration.
• A BXM card may be configured for either network or port (access) operation.
ATM Layer
• UNI port option conforming to ATM Forum UNI v3.1 specification.
• ATM cell structure and format supported per ATM UNI v3.1 and ITU I.361.
• Header Error Correction (HEC) field calculation and processing supported per ITU I.432.
• Usage Parameter Control using single and dual leaky bucket algorithm, as applicable, to control
admission to the network per ATM Forum 4.0 Traffic Management.
• Provides up to 16 CoS’s with the following configurable parameters:

• Per VC Queuing
• Support for Ubr CoS with Early Packet Discard
• Failure alarm monitoring per T1.64b
• ATM layer OAM functionality
• Congestion control mechanisms
–
Abr with Virtual Source Virtual Destination (VSVD)
–
Abr with Explicit Rate (ER) stamping/EFCI tagging
–
Abr with ForeSight
• Self-test and diagnostic facility.
Service Types
The BXM cards support the full range of ATM service types per ATM Forum TM 4.0.
